What is an Official Plan?
The Official Plan is the overall policy for how land is used in Collingwood and will be the vision for our community over the next 20 years. The plan is the guide for the Town’s growth and directs where, when, and how growth should occur.
Why update the Official Plan?
The Planning Act requires the Town to update our Official Plan every five years to make sure that it is in line with Provincial and County plans, such as:
A Place to Grow: the Growth Plan for the Greater Golden Horseshoe
County of Simcoe Official Plan
In Ontario, the planning system is based on a ranking of plans. These plans change often and each time that a change is made, new content is added that gives new direction or changes the planning system. The Town has to make sure that our Official Plan is updated to match Provincial Plans and the County Official Plan.
The plan also needs to be updated to:
Integrate the content of other Town plans that have recently been approved or are soon to be approved with the Official Plan.
Update the Official Plan to provide Council with the tools they need to manage future growth.

Minor Delay to Release of the First Draft of the Official Plan
Share on Facebook Share on Twitter Share on Linkedin Email this linkWork has been underway on preparing the first draft of the new Official Plan for the Town of Collingwood. The goal of the project team was to release the draft in March 2022, with public consultation opportunities to follow. However, on Thursday, March 10, 2022, Town Council resolved to temporarily redirect consulting resources to the review of another transformative project for the Town – a Minister’s Zoning Order for the proposed Poplar Regional Health & Wellness Village. The decision has the effect of delaying the release of the draft Official Plan by approximately 3-4 weeks. Please stay tuned!
